WebSep 25, 2014 · Therefore each oxygen has an oxidation state of -1 in peroxides (usually): each oxygen has 3 bonding electrons and 4 lone pair electrons for a total of 7 electrons, and oxygen by itself only has 6 electrons. 6 minus 7 is -1. Oxygen in peroxides Peroxides include hydrogen peroxide, H 2 O 2. This is an electrically neutral compound and so the sum of the oxidation states of the hydrogen and oxygen must be zero.

Electronegativity of O is 3.5, Br 2.7. That's a rather large difference, so in $\ce{KBrO3}$, that gives O its preferred formal oxidation state -2, K has +1, so Br gets the difference +5.

WebJun 10, 2024 · Oxidation number is a formal chemist invention of expected charge of an atom, if a molecule or a substance is hypothetically torn apart to particular atoms, according to the conventional electronegativity.
